  1. The time required for the computer to locate and transfer data in the storage device is called the data access time.
    Correct answer: b) access
    Explanation: Data access time refers to the time it takes for the storage device to locate and transfer data to the CPU. This term is widely used in the context of storage technologies like RAM, SSDs, and hard drives.

  2. Electronic memories have no moving parts.
    Correct answer: a) electronic
    Explanation: Unlike mechanical or electromechanical memories, electronic memories such as RAM and SSDs do not rely on moving components, making them faster and more reliable.

  3. Magnetic cores were the main elements used for primary memory in digital computers for many years.
    Correct answer: a) cores
    Explanation: Magnetic core memory was a widely used form of primary memory in the mid-20th century before semiconductor memories became predominant.

  4. MOS is more commonly used for memory at present.
    Correct answer: b) MOS
    Explanation: MOS (Metal-Oxide-Semiconductor) technology dominates modern semiconductor memory, including RAM and flash storage, due to its efficiency and scalability.

  5. Magnetic disks constitute the secondary storage media.
    Correct answer: c) secondary
    Explanation: Magnetic disks, such as hard drives, are classified as secondary storage because they provide long-term data storage as opposed to primary memory, which is temporary and faster.

  6. Data are stored in binary codes in primary as well as in secondary storage.
    Correct answer: b) binary
    Explanation: Binary code, consisting of 0s and 1s, is the fundamental way data is represented in all modern computing devices, whether in primary (RAM) or secondary (hard drives, SSDs) storage.

  7. Data access time is shorter in electronic memories than that in electromechanical memories.
    Correct answer: c) shorter
    Explanation: Electronic memories, such as RAM, are significantly faster than electromechanical memories like hard drives, which rely on moving parts.

  8. Electronic memories have larger capacities for data storage.
    Correct answer: b) larger
    Explanation: Modern electronic memories can store massive amounts of data due to advancements in semiconductor technology, which has enabled increased density and miniaturization.
